You can control the amount of space it occupies and also the amount of water. Watermelons like consistent watering. Once you have selected the containerwatermelons you will grow, place the seed into the soil. The seed should be plant 3 times deeper than it is long. When growingwatermelon in containers, you’ll need to water the plant every day and sometimes twice in a warm day. Once the fruits start to swell up and mature, reduce the watering.
